Mindcage Review of
Our Own Devices
By: The Asian Invasion
Release Date: August 12 2014
Our Own Devices
By: The Asian Invasion
Release Date: August 12 2014

Mindcage is a progressive metal band from Florida who came onto the scene in 1996, no doubt, a very long time ago. They've finally got around to releasing their first album entitled Our Own Devices and i'll be reviewing the special edition. The original was released last year and they've added a few cool things for the special edition, like a performance they played at the Florida based Pensacon.
There's obvious influence in their music derived from the likes of Queensryche, Michael Schenker and Fates Warning. Their sound is pretty full on this effort and the production quality is fantastic. It's a concept album so each track tells a story that leads to the next.
The guitar work alone I'm very fond of and it's a huge standout on songs like the title track, "The Human Race" and "Firefly." Dietrick Hardwick is the shredder for Mindcage and his skills are fairly obvious, as his ripping leads tear through your ears with utmost intensity.
These dudes are highly seasoned musicians and although it took them almost two decades to drop this cut, the numerous years of hard work payed off. Being a fan of old school Queensryche and Iron Maiden, I more than enjoyed this opus. It's definitely not a straight rip off of those bands either; they put their own stamp on things and more or less pay homage to the classics.
A solid 3.5 / 5 .
